@layer components {
    .modal-footer {
        border-top: 1px solid var(--dashboard-color-border);
        display: flex;
        justify-content: flex-end;
        padding-bottom: var(--modal-footer-padding-y);
        padding-top: var(--modal-footer-padding-y);
    }

    .modal-footer--start {
        justify-content: flex-start;
    }

    .modal-footer--gap {
        gap: 0.75rem;
    }
}
